Template:Under Construction Template:Infobox Template:Tocright There are 4 types of Pets:
- Tamable Pet (Combat) - this creature is "captured" using the Taming Skills. It can be summoned by the Avatar using a Taming Necklace and the Summoning skill in the Taming tree. This pet can engage in combat, but it cannot be placed as decoration.
- Tamable Pet (Non-combat) - this creature is "captured" using the Taming Skills. It can be summoned by the Avatar using a Taming Necklace and the Summoning skill in the Taming tree. This pet can be summoned by the Avatar, but it will not engage in combat (i.e. will not attack or defend). Also, it has health points and can be killed. It cannot be placed as decoration.
- Magic Summons (also know as a Summoned Pet) - this creature is summoned by the Avatar using specific Magic Skills. This type of pet can engage in combat, but cannot be placed as decoration.
- Decoration Pet (Non-Combat) - this type of creature is either purchased or awarded as a prize. It can be summoned by the Avatar, but it will not engage in combat (i.e. will not attack or defend). Also, it has health points and can be killed. It can be placed as Decoration.

Equipment[edit]
- Tamed Pet and Summoned Pet creatures can use any combination of Pet Equipment items. You can equip 1 item each in the Accessory, Collar and Toy slots, in the creatures Pet Character Sheet.
Food[edit]
- Tamed Pet creatures, can receive buffs when the Avatar consumes Pet Food items. These food items only benefit any active Tamed Pet creature.
- Summoned Pet creatures can receive buffs when the Avatar consumes Summoned Creature Food items. These food items only benefit any active Summoned Pet creature.
